Mexty Launches an AI-Native Learning Infrastructure to Help Enterprises Design and Deploy Interactive Training
A secure, unified AI-native infrastructure connecting trusted knowledge, interactive learning, human validation, learner support and analytics.
Most companies now report using artificial intelligence in their learning activities. But using it occasionally to generate a quiz or summarize a document is not a strategy, it's still experimentation”
CHEVREUSE, ÎLE-DE-FRANCE, FRANCE, August 27, 2026 /EINPresswire.com/ -- As organizations accelerate the adoption of artificial intelligence, many teams responsible for learning and skills development are looking to move beyond early experiments with generative AI. While generative AI can produce quizzes, summaries, scenarios, or training outlines more quickly, enterprises now need far more than one-off content generation. They are looking for a unified infrastructure covering the entire learning cycle: trusted knowledge sources, content creation, human validation, interactive practice, assessments, learner support, results analysis, governance, and continuous improvement.— Alexandre Maupas, Chief Product Officer at Mexty
Mexty was designed to meet this need.
The next stage of AI in learning is not simply about producing more content, faster. It is about establishing a secure and unified learning infrastructure in which AI supports the entire process, from knowledge sources through to tracking learner progress.”
From Content Creation to a True Learning Infrastructure
Mexty enables enterprises to transform their existing resources, such as PDF files, internal policies, employee onboarding documents, product guides, procedures, or training presentations, into interactive learning experiences.
The platform enables organizations to design interactive courses, learning paths, scenario-based activities, assessments, role-specific onboarding journeys, AI assistants to support learners, LMS-ready content, as well as dashboards for tracking and analyzing results.
Unlike traditional training creation processes, which often rely on several disconnected tools, Mexty brings content creation, delivery, learner support, and results analysis together in a single environment designed from the ground up around artificial intelligence. Learning and development teams, instructional designers, trainers, operational managers, and subject-matter experts can therefore collaborate from the same validated knowledge base while retaining human control over the learning experience ultimately delivered to learners.
A Multi-LLM Architecture Designed for MCP Compatibility
Mexty takes a multi-LLM approach and supports several leading artificial intelligence models, including ChatGPT, Claude, Gemini, and Mistral. Enterprises can therefore choose the model best suited to each learning task without depending on a single model or provider.
The platform is also designed to be compatible with the Model Context Protocol (MCP), a standard that enables complementary artificial intelligence services and enterprise tools to connect to the same learning infrastructure. With a single subscription covering the infrastructure and associated services, Mexty helps organizations simplify deployment, avoid the proliferation of separate tools, and reduce the overall cost of their investments in AI for learning.
Mexty is also designed to meet demanding enterprise requirements for governance, security, and compliance. The platform complies with the General Data Protection Regulation (GDPR) and the European Union Artificial Intelligence Act (“EU AI Act”), and it is ISO 27001 certified. The controls required for SOC 2 Type II are fully implemented, and the attestation process is now in the required observation period.

An Index for Measuring Learning Infrastructure Maturity
As part of this positioning, Mexty is introducing its AI-Native Learning Infrastructure Maturity Index, a framework designed to help organizations understand where they stand in their adoption journey for AI in learning.
The index defines six levels: Level 0 – No AI, Level 1 – AI Experimentation, Level 2 – AI Content Generation, Level 3 – AI-Assisted Learning Processes, Level 4 – AI-Integrated Learning Environment, and Level 5 – AI-Native Learning Infrastructure.
The index encourages enterprises to move beyond the simple question, “Are we using artificial intelligence?” and ask a more strategic one: “Is AI genuinely improving how we design and deliver learning, support learners, measure results, and govern the learning process?”
